DIRECTIONS

01 Step

Recipe View 5 mins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). (5 minutes)

02 Step

Recipe View 10 mins In a 9x13 inch baking pan, mix rice, fruit, onion, sugar and salt. Pour in water. Arrange chicken parts over the rice mixture. (10 minutes)

03 Step

Recipe View 5 mins In a small bowl, mix butter, 3 teaspoons curry powder and paprika. Brush butter mixture over chicken pieces. Sprinkle the remaining 1 teaspoon curry powder over the chicken. Cover pan tightly with aluminum foil. (5 minutes)

04 Step

Recipe View 1 hrs 10 mins Bake 1 hour in the preheated oven, until chicken juices run clear and rice is tender. Let stand for 10 minutes before serving. (70 minutes)

For a richer flavor, use chicken thighs instead of breasts.
Feel free to experiment with different types of dried fruit, such as apricots, cranberries, or raisins.
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a touch of heat.
Garnish with chopped cilantro or parsley for added freshness.
Ensure the foil is tightly sealed to trap steam and cook the rice properly.
